ASA Host Warbirds Educational Program

The Program Attendees Will Earn Up To 10.5 Hours Of ASA Education Credits

The American Society of Appraisers will host a continuing education program for aircraft appraisers, lenders, insurers and maintenance professionals.

'Warbirds – An Educational Program' will take place Tuesday, November 9, from 5:30 pm through Wednesday, November 10, 7:00 pm at the Tri-State Warbird Museum in Batavia, Ohio.

This program spotlights the current warbird resale market and the Spirit of Flight Center Initiative, while catering to the needs of professionals specializing in the vintage military aircraft inspection and appraisal process. The program will cover technical topics including off book aircraft appraisals, on-site logbook reviews and visual inspections, and the Uniform Standards of Professional Appraisal Practice and regulatory updates. 

The program takes place in the 22,000 square foot TriState Warbird Museum facility which houses historic aircraft exhibits, a reference library, and professional restoration shop, all located in the birthplace of aviation. Notably, attendees will earn up to 10.5 hours of ASA continuing education credits. Networking cocktail hours, food and guided museum tours will also be provided.

ASA CEO, Johnnie White added, “This unique offering demonstrates ASA’s ongoing efforts to grow the Society’s Aircraft Valuation Program and support the members, allied professionals, affiliated companies, and the consumers who hire them within this specialty.”
